- Four sheets containing notes and adding machine tapes found together labeled, "1953" [Multiple sheets stapled together were moved to Los Luceros – Oversize Box 2 – "Bookkeeping …"- Box 29]. Sixteen sheets containing records, notes, and adding machine tapes found together labeled, "1954" [Two sheets of advertising moved to Los Luceros – Oversized Box 2 – "Bookkeeping …"- Box 29]. No records found for 1955. Fourteen sheets containing records, notes, adding machine tapes found labeled, "1956". Ten sheets of records and receipts dated 1957 found in various files. Eighteen sheets containing: a letter from Oliver Seth to Maria Chabot, Dec. 19, 1958; fifteen pages of the Los Luceros ledger for 1957; and two adding machine tapes. Sixteen sheets containing records, receipts and notes, dated 1958 and one letter from MC to Mrs. Kephart, Jan 29, 1958. Sixteen sheets containing records, receipts, notes, and adding machine tapes, dated 1959 and two letters: MC to Oliver Seth, Jan.26, 1959; MC to Kenneth Foster, July 5, 1959. Six sheets containing: notes; an attorney's bill; three inventories, dated 1960.
